Новости
Хоча б раз кожен з нас використовуючи комп'ютер стикався з таким поняттям, як "64-бітна" система або програма. Чим відрізняються 64 біта від 32-х крім номера, і чому деяким важливо це знати - про це розповість Digitark!
Минуло майже п'ять років з того моменту, як Apple представили смартфон iPhone 5S. Пристрій стало першим телефоном компанії з сенсором відбитку пальця. Під час презентації Тім Кук зробив акцент і на інше технічне нововведення нового iPhone, впровадженого в його процесор Apple A7. За допомогою цього мобільного чіп став першим у своєму класі процесором з вбудованим 64-бітними розширеннями.
Очевидно, для багатьох глядачів презентації по всьому світу, що не цікавляться такими тонкощами апаратної начинки iPhone, 64-бітна архітектура не викликала особливого інтересу, тому що рідко кому потрібно знати - чим 64 біта краще 32-х? Мова, втім, не тільки про продукти Apple. Практично всі персональні комп'ютери давно використовують цю ж технологію.
32 або 64 біта серед нас
Ми стикаємося з вибором між 64 або 32-бітових версіях програм, завантажуючи їх з інтернету. Windows також розділяє ці програми по різних папках Program Files наступним чином:
У 64-бітової версії Windows папка Program Files відповідає за 64-бітові програми, а в папці Program Files (x86) знаходяться 32-бітові додатки
Але чому ж 32-бітові програми знаходяться в папці "x86"? Справа в тому, що модельні номери процесорів Intel в кінці минулого століття закінчувалися цифрою 86. Всі ці процесори, зрозуміло, мали саме 32-бітної архітектурою (з 1985 року).
Головна відмінність 64-бітної системи від 32-бітної в тому, що остання не здатна читати більше 4 ГБ RAM.
Це стосується не тільки основної оперативної пам'яті, а й тієї, що встановлена в відеокарти комп'ютера. Важливо знати ці відмінності тому, що багато сучасних комп'ютери, здатні підтримувати сучасні ігри на прийнятному рівні графіки, або ж програють відео в форматі 1080p і 4K, оснащені, як правило, мінімум 8 ГБ оперативної пам'яті, не рахуючи відеокарти.
Зрозуміло, на таких комп'ютерах вже заздалегідь встановлена саме 64-бітна ОС, що підтримує і 32-бітові програми. Проте, ніколи не буде зайвим переконатися в тому, що ваш пристрій працює з сучасним стандартом. У Windows це легко зробити, вибравши в налаштуваннях меню "Система" і розділ "Про систему". Графа "Тип системи" повинна говорити наступне:
Швидше за все те ж саме написано і в ваших властивості Windows, так як перехід на 64-бітну архітектуру почався ще понад 10 років тому
У разі комп'ютерів Mac ще простіше дізнатися, з якою системою ви маєте справу. Просто переконайтеся в тому, що ваш пристрій було вироблено в 2008 році або пізніше. Швидше за все, цей критерій точно виконаний.
Доля 32 біт
Перехід індустрії з 32 біт на 64 вже давно завершений. Проте, на просторах інтернету і в магазинах додатків до цих пір можна знайти 32-бітові програми. Це не дуже добре, оскільки, наприклад, якщо на вашому комп'ютері з 12 ГБ RAM запустити 32-бітний веб-браузер, то він буде утилізувати максимум 4 ГБ.
Для кого-то це здасться гарною новиною, тому що браузер не зазіхатиме на відведений для інших програм ресурс. Однак варто врахувати те, що різноманітні HTML5-плеєри, які завантажуються за замовчуванням в Facebook і YouTube, з'їдають величезну кількість пам'яті, що в разі її нестачі призводить до нестабільності додатки.
Apple намагаються поховати 32-бітну архітектуру одними з перших, задаючи тренд індустрії, як це колись сталося з відмовою від Flash на користь HTML5. Багато користувачів iPhone, що поновили свої пристрої до iOS 11, могли виявити, що деякі програми більше не запускаються, а в якості помилки підноситься "розробник не оновив свій додаток".
Саме так Apple бореться із застарілою технологією на своїх пристроях - 32-бітові додатки було заборонено публікувати в App Store ще в 2015 році. На черзі програми і додатки для Mac, адже в Apple пообіцяли, що їх macOS High Sierra стане останньою ОС, що підтримують 32-бітові програми. 1 січня цього року в Mac App Store також заборонили публікацію нових додатків зі старою архітектурою, а з червня не можна буде оновити вже існуючі.
Apple нагадує, що на macOS High Sierra підтримка 32-бітових додатків закінчиться
З боку ж Microsoft в цьому плані поки тиша. Лінійка Windows славиться серед багатьох комп'ютерних ентузіастів своєю консервативністю (наприклад підтримка випущеної в 2001 році Windows XP аж до 2014 року). Проте є підстави вважати, що і в Microsoft замислюються про те, як зробити 32-бітну архітектуру історією. З року в рік розробники припиняють підтримку застарілої технології, що може дозволити компанії випустити наступну версію Windows повністю 64-бітної.
Якщо це комусь не сподобається - завжди є можливість залишитися на Windows 10 до кінця циклу підтримки. Ні для кого не секрет, що користувачі Windows дуже повільно адаптуються до нових версій (наприклад донині частка 51% від загальної кількості встановлених на комп'ютерах систем Windows належить випущеної в 2009 році Windows 7 ).
32-бітові додатки - технологія минулого. Її кінець неминучий. Це справа часу - коли споживач і розробник відмовляться від неї назавжди. На звичайному користувача комп'ютера це сильно не позначиться, але спеціалізуються на комп'ютерах професіоналам варто стежити за розвитком подій.